#e43ffb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e43ffb is composed of 89.4% red, 24.7%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.2%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 292.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 61.6%. #e43ffb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#c900f7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#e43ffb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e43ffb has RGB values of R:228, G:63,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14958587.

Shades and Tints of #e43ffb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cecff is the lightest one.
